This company is a multi‑site manufacturing company that specialises in the automotive sector. Due to continued growth they are looking to develop process engineers for the painting facility. There is an exciting role where you will make a major contribution while developing your skills to become a fully fledged process engineer with expertise in continuous improvement, building a long‑lasting career for the long term.
You will be responsible for overseeing and improving the factory’s painting processes, ensuring products are finished correctly and consistently. You’ll support new product launches and use data to drive continuous improvement.
If you have experience in the painting/coating process within manufacturing, this role would suit you. Any process engineering/continuous improvement knowledge is beneficial but full training on this aspect of the role will be given.
